Patent number: 11411344Abstract: The electronic device unit includes: a control target device; and an electronic control device, the control target device including: a control target housing; a control target component; and an inner connector, the electronic control device including: an electronic circuit including a circuit board and an electronic control component; and a first connector, which is electrically connected to the electronic control component. The control target housing has formed therein an opening, which allows the electronic control device to be placed in and taken out of the control target housing. When the first connector is connected to the inner connector, the electronic control device is located inside the control target housing.Type: GrantFiled: June 15, 2020Date of Patent: August 9, 2022Assignees: Mitsubishi Electric Corporation, NIPPON TANSHI CO., LTD.Inventors: Fumiaki Arimai, Hiroyoshi Nishizaki, Shinya Enomoto, Osamu Nishimura, Masaru Fujino

Patent number: 10938140Abstract: In order to eliminate the need to provide a connector including a side retainer with an additional waterproof seal for the side retainer, the connector includes a terminal holder in which the side retainer is mounted, and the terminal holder is configured to define access passages such that a tool for moving the side retainer between first and second positions can be inserted into an inlet of the terminal holder so as to reach inclined cam surfaces of the side retainer and move the side retainer.Type: GrantFiled: May 11, 2017Date of Patent: March 2, 2021Assignee: NIPPON TANSHI CO., LTD.Inventors: Shinya Enomoto, Osamu Nishimura

Patent number: 10763615Abstract: Plug side connectors are prevented from moving relative to each other in the connecting/disconnecting direction, and one of the plug side connectors can be individually disconnected from the device side connector. The connector structure includes a longitudinal movement restricting protrusion on one of laterally facing side surfaces of the moveable member, which is resiliently deformably provided on the plug side housing, and a pair of stopper portions provided on another of the laterally facing side surfaces of the piece (48), and configured to restrict a movement of the longitudinal movement restricting protrusion of the laterally adjoining second housing (32) in the longitudinal direction by aligning with the longitudinal movement restricting protrusion (54) with respect to the longitudinal direction.Type: GrantFiled: May 24, 2018Date of Patent: September 1, 2020Assignee: NIPPON TANSHI CO., LTD.Inventors: Yuzo Kawahara, Taichi Shimotomai

Patent number: 10673173Abstract: Plug side housings can be joined to each other by dovetail jointing without requiring experience and in an efficient manner. One of the opposing faces of adjacent plug side housings is provided with a groove and a positioning groove extending from at least one end of the groove in a same direction as the groove and configured to loosely receive a linear protrusion provided on the other opposing face, or the other opposing face is provided with a positioning protrusion extending from at least one end of the linear protrusion in a same direction as the linear protrusion and configured to be loosely fitted in the groove provided on the one opposing face.Type: GrantFiled: May 15, 2017Date of Patent: June 2, 2020Assignee: NIPPON TANSHI CO., LTD.Inventor: Yuzo Kawahara

Patent number: 10498079Abstract: An electronic device unit includes a circuit board having: a sealing resin portion in which a region in which an electronic component is mounted is sealed by a sealing resin; and a board end portion exposed from a side of the sealing resin portion. A plurality of connection terminals are provided on the board end portion so as to be aligned in a direction of the side of the sealing resin portion, and a resin portion thicker than the board end portion and having a wall-like projection shape is provided at at least one of side surfaces of the board end portion in the direction of the side. The resin portion is integrally molded with the sealing resin portion of the circuit board and a side surface of the resin portion is press-fitted into an insertion chamber of a connector.Type: GrantFiled: November 30, 2018Date of Patent: December 3, 2019Assignees: Mitsubishi Electric Corporation, NIPPON TANSHI CO., LTD.Inventors: Fumiaki Arimai, Hiroyoshi Nishizaki, Shinya Enomoto, Osamu Nishimura, Masaru Fujino

Patent number: 10411377Abstract: A connector that includes: a box-shaped substrate side housing containing a terminal mount wall extending in a plane defined by mutually orthogonal X and Y axes, four side walls; and terminals arranged in two rows, the rows being apart from each other in an X axis direction, such that the terminals in each row are in alignment with one another in a Y axis direction, is provided. A lock part is provided on one of the two first side walls for detachably locking a plug housing in an inserted position, and, on each of the second side walls, a first and a second reinforcement plate mount parts are provided at two different positions apart from each other in the X-axis direction, and a reinforcement plate may be mounted to each of the two first and the two second reinforcement plate mount parts. The housing may be alternatively mounted in an upward opening manner or in a right angle manner and with the reinforcement plate edges soldered to a printed circuit board in each case.Type: GrantFiled: May 25, 2017Date of Patent: September 10, 2019Assignee: NIPPON TANSHI CO., LTD.Inventor: Yuzo Kawahara

Patent number: 10404006Abstract: A plurality of plug side connectors that can be joined to and separated from one another are prevented from being combined incorrectly. An arrangement is made such that only when a particular combination of two of the plug side connectors are adjacent to each other, the groove of one of the two plug side housings slidably engages with the linear protrusion of the other plug side housing, or the linear protrusion of one of the two plug side housings slidably engages with the groove of the other plug side housing.Type: GrantFiled: May 15, 2017Date of Patent: September 3, 2019Assignee: NIPPON TANSHI CO., LTD.Inventor: Yuzo Kawahara

Patent number: 10312618Abstract: A connector terminal (10) is provided with a housing (14) for slidably guiding the connector terminal (10) over a conductive surface (92) of a board side terminal (90), and a spring piece (34) supported by the housing (14) so as to resiliently contact the conductive surface (92), and the spring piece (34) is configured in such a manner that a contact portion (48) of the spring piece (34) moves into a path of movement of the conductive surface (92) to serve as a contact portion (48) for electric contact with the board side terminal (90) as a pressing portion (46) of the spring piece is pressed by the conductive surface (92) owing to a sliding movement of the connector terminal (10) relative to the board side terminal (90).Type: GrantFiled: October 17, 2016Date of Patent: June 4, 2019Assignee: NIPPON TANSHI CO., LTD.Inventors: Shinya Enomoto, Osamu Nishimura

Patent number: 10164363Abstract: To prevent an increase of the number of kinds of components required for offset arrangement, an increase in risk of assembly error and extra time and effort for parts management, in a connector including mutually facing terminal members with contacting portions being offset in the insertion direction. Mutually facing terminal members 20 are formed on components identical in shape. The mutually facing terminal members 20 are secured to a connector housing 12 while being offset in an insertion direction of a double-sided card edge 102 inserted into a receptacle compartment 14 of the connector housing 12.Type: GrantFiled: July 28, 2017Date of Patent: December 25, 2018Assignees: NIPPON TANSHI CO., LTD., SUBARU CORPORATION, MITSUBISHI ELECTRIC CORPORATIONInventors: Shinya Enomoto, Osamu Nishimura, Masaru Fujino, Nobuhiko Ochiai, Yuya Inoue, Makoto Iijima, Koichi Inoue, Yasuaki Ito, Hiroyoshi Nishizaki, Fumiaki Arimai
